Compare performance (237 HP vs 455 HP), boot space and price (36,300 £ vs 62,200 £ ) at a glance. Find out which car is the better choice for you – Mercedes Vito Bus or Volvo S90?
Price and efficiency are often the first things buyers look at. Here it becomes clear which model has the long-term edge – whether at the pump, the plug, or in purchase price.
Mercedes Vito Bus is substantially cheaper – starting at 36,300 £ , while the Volvo S90 costs 62,200 £ . That’s a price difference of around 25,898 £.
Fuel consumption also shows a difference: the Volvo S90 uses 0.8 L/100km and is considerably more efficient than the Mercedes Vito Bus with 6.7 L/100km. The difference is about 5.9 L/100km.
As for electric range, the Mercedes Vito Bus offers significantly more range – reaching up to 370 km, about 281 km more than the Volvo S90.
Power, torque and acceleration say a lot about how a car feels on the road. This is where you see which model delivers more driving dynamics.
When it comes to engine power, the Volvo S90 offers considerably more power – delivering 455 HP compared to 237 HP. That’s roughly 218 HP more horsepower.
Looking at top speed, the Volvo S90 is visibly faster – reaching 180 km/h, while the Mercedes Vito Bus tops out at 140 km/h. The difference is around 40 km/h.
There’s also a difference in torque: the Volvo S90 delivers markedly more torque with 709 Nm compared to 500 Nm. That’s about 209 Nm more.
Beyond pure performance, interior space and usability matter most in daily life. This is where you see which car is more practical and versatile.
Seats: Mercedes Vito Bus offers more seats – 8 vs 5.
In terms of curb weight, Volvo S90 is marginally lighter – 1,912 kg compared to 2,023 kg. The difference is around 111 kg.
Looking at boot space, the Mercedes Vito Bus offers clearly more boot space – 1,390 L compared to 453 L. That’s a difference of about 937 L.
When it comes to payload, the Mercedes Vito Bus carries substantially more – 1,077 kg compared to 518 kg. That’s a difference of about 559 kg.
The Volvo S90 is clearly superior overall in the objective data comparison.
This result only shows which model scores more points on paper – not which of the two cars feels right for you.
The Mercedes Vito is a sturdy, no-nonsense people carrier that blends commercial practicality with a surprisingly civilised cabin, making long shuttles feel less like a chore. If you need a dependable transporter that swallows luggage, forgives hard use and still looks a touch more premium than a plain van, the Vito is an easy, sensible pick.
detailsThe Volvo S90 is a composed, elegant luxury sedan that dresses Scandinavian restraint in a quietly imposing package. It prioritises serene highway manners and a calm, tech‑savvy cabin, making it a car that suggests you deserve the nicer things in life without ever raising its voice.
